青蛙学Linux—MySQL

Posted 青蛙学Linux

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了青蛙学Linux—MySQL相关的知识,希望对你有一定的参考价值。

1、mysql是什么?

M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。MySQL 是最流行的关系型数据库管理系统之一,在 WEB 应用方面,MySQL是最好的 RDBMS (Relational Database Management System,关系数据库管理系统) 应用软件。

MySQL为什么会如此流行呢?因为它有以下特点:

  • 简单易用:MySQL的使用非常简单,稍微有IT技术背景的人员都可以参照文档安装和运行MySQL
  • 开源:开源意味着免费,这也是一开始很多人选择MySQL的原因
  • 支持多种存储引擎:MySQL有多种存储引擎,每种存储引擎有各自的优缺点,可以择优选择使用:MyISAM、InnoDB、MERGE、MEMORY(HEAP)、BDB(BerkeleyDB)、EXAMPLE、FEDERATED、ARCHIVE、CSV、BLACKHOLE
  • 支持高可用架构:MySQL自身提供的replication(主从复制)功能可以实现MySQL数据的实时备份,结合其他高可用软件可以很方便的实现高可用

2、基于MySQL的发行版

以上是关于青蛙学Linux—MySQL的主要内容,如果未能解决你的问题,请参考以下文章

青蛙学Linux—MySQL常用命令

青蛙学Linux—进程管理

青蛙学Linux—Nginx配置文件详解

青蛙学Linux—用户组权限和文件属性

青蛙学Linux—Zabbix部署之安装和配置Zabbix

青蛙学Linux—CentOS 6.10的安装